1.1.2变量的赋值和初始化【C语言课堂笔记】

2022-12-16 0 864

表达式的表达式和调用:和怎样读输出的位数

表达式

却是以找钱包的流程为范例:

#include <stdio.h>main() { int price = 0; printf(“请输出数额(RMB):”); scanf(“%d”,&price); int change = 100 price; printf(“找您%d元”\n,change); return(0) }

在这里头

int prince = 0;

这带队表述了两个表达式prince,并且为表达式进行表达式——”=”的意思就是将右边的值赋给左边的表达式。

表述表达式的时候表达式——又叫调用。

对于表达式:和数学中表述不同——a=b和b=a在数学中是完全等价的,而在流程中是完全相反的。a=b是要求计算机做两个动作——将b的值赋给a,动作是动态的,而关系是静态的。

对表达式调用是有必要的——如果没有调用,就相当于你打开了两个房间,没有清扫,里头有什么,这个表达式就是什么。

C是一种有类型的词汇,所有的表达式在使用之前必须表述或声明。

两个流程里可以有很多表达式——表达式是什么?——放数据的。

C99允许你在流程任何地方表述表达式,而传统的ANSI C只能在开头表述表达式。

读整数

scanf(“%d”,&price);

要求scanf这个函数读入下两个整数,读到的结果表达式给表达式price

注意price前面有两个&

相关文章

发表评论
暂无评论
官方客服团队

为您解决烦忧 - 24小时在线 专业服务